Waie Corner House, Zeal Monachorum, positions you perfectly to explore Mid Devon's treasures and beyond. History enthusiasts will delight in Finch Foundry, Sticklepath (19 km), where traditional blacksmithing comes alive through captivating demonstrations, whilst Okehampton Castle (20 km) offers Devon's largest castle ruins set amidst enchanting woodland. The vibrant city of Exeter beckons with the Royal Albert Memorial Museum & Art Gallery (26 km), showcasing diverse collections and interactive experiences. Garden lovers shouldn't miss RHS Garden Rosemoor, Torrington (31 km), where formal and informal plantings create spectacular seasonal displays.

Venture further to discover Bideford Pannier Market (45 km), brimming with artisan crafts and local delicacies in this historic covered market that's been trading since 1884, offering everything from handmade jewellery to traditional Devon produce. Explore Haldon Forest Park (49 km) with its diverse trails and wildlife spotting opportunities, featuring Go Ape high ropes adventures, mountain biking trails, and peaceful woodland walks where red deer and rare butterflies can be spotted. Families will adore Crealy Theme Park, Clyst St Mary (50 km), home to over 60 thrilling rides and attractions including the Twister roller coaster, safari train, and adventure play areas, making it the South West's largest family theme park.

The charming market town of Holsworthy, 44 kilometres through Devon's rolling countryside, offers quintessential countryside charm with its weekly pannier market, independent shops, and traditional pubs serving hearty local fare. This delightful town serves as a gateway to some of Devon's most beautiful rural landscapes and walking trails. Meanwhile, historic Tavistock is a 47-kilometre journey away and tempts visitors with its ancient heritage as a UNESCO World Heritage site and famous cream teas served in traditional tea rooms. This former stannary town boasts magnificent Victorian architecture, fascinating tin-mining history, and serves as the birthplace of Sir Francis Drake, combining rich heritage with modern amenities for an unforgettable visit.”
